15.0 > System > silk (1.0.5)

Silk is a practical front end to various slackware package management
tools, namely slackpkg, sbopkg, slapt-get and slapt-src.
It implements the more common commands and simplifies the operation
of multiple programs by unifying their syntax and execution.

sbopkg is disabled by default, if you have it installed you can
enable it in the config file ~/.config/silkrc

Please add your user to sudoers in order to use the program.

command-line usage examples:

silk u --> update and upgrade installed programs and
slackbuilds
silk s 'name' --> search for a package or slackbuild 'name'
silk i 'name' --> install 'name'
silk r 'name --> remove name

A launcher is installed in the programs menu for silk-shell,
which streamlines operations. In this case you can type the commands
directly at the "Silk>" prompt, for example:

Silk> u

Notes: 'sl' and 'slapt' are symlinks to 'silk'. Use them as aliases.
This program conflicts with the 'sl' package found in
SlackBuilds.org,do not install both at the same time.

Silk is written in Python.

This requires: slapt-src
